Agentic coding has raced ahead of traditional DevOps, but most teams still stall between “it runs on my laptop” and “it’s live with guardrails.” Catalyst 3.0 tackles that handoff by teaching agents the platform and exposing infrastructure as schema-defined calls. Instead of guessing parameters or clicking through dashboards, an agent can fetch operation schemas, provision a relational table, wire event triggers, deploy a function, and return a working endpoint. That workflow removes the noisiest failure modes—misconfigured arguments, stalled CLIs, and UI dead ends—while keeping human approval where it matters: promotion to production.
The strategic shift is subtle but profound: prompting now extends beyond code synthesis into deterministic infrastructure orchestration. Catalyst’s Agent Skills compress platform knowledge into routable, up-to-date guidance, so agents choose between serverless functions or AppSail containers with awareness of regions, deprecations, and quotas. MCP provides the execution rail so every call is validated before action. Combined with a non-interactive CLI, agents avoid modal prompts and destructive operations, making automation predictable enough for enterprise policy while still fast enough for iterative build loops.
Early results point to real delivery gains. Teams report higher task completion with fewer interventions when agents can both see platform context and act through structured tools. That unlocks new economics for SIs and internal platform teams: smaller crews can ship full-stack apps, not just prototypes. Importantly, Catalyst preserves organizational control—agents run under scoped collaborators, actions are logged across app, platform, and MCP layers, and production remains a manual gate. The outcome is a cleaner division of labor: agents automate the scaffolding and plumbing; humans curate requirements, reviews, and release risk.
